
Born: March 03, 1946 – Hoboken, New Jersey, United States
Alan Weiss is an American business author, consultant, and speaker focused on consulting, leadership, organizational development, and personal growth. Best known for Million Dollar Consulting, he has written more than 60 books. Founder of Summit Consulting Group, he has advised over 500 organizations worldwide, and his work has been translated into 15 languages.
Alan Weiss was raised in Union City, New Jersey, the son of a salesman and a school secretary, and showed early tendencies toward both leadership and writing as student council president and newspaper editor at Emerson High School. At Rutgers University–Newark, where he studied political science, worked part-time to cover costs, and edited The Observer to award-winning results, he developed the liberal-arts range and direct prose that would later mark his books and speeches. After graduation he married his high school sweetheart, Maria, worked at Prudential, and completed a master’s degree in political science at Montclair State University. A later dismissal after a short presidency at a behavioral-testing firm became the decisive break: he chose independent consulting, founded Summit Consulting Group, and built the platform on which his authorial career would rest.
